Ecosyste.ms: Awesome
An open API service indexing awesome lists of open source software.
awesome-3D-vision
3D computer vision incuding SLAM,VSALM,Deep Learning,Structured light,Stereo,Three-dimensional reconstruction,Computer vision,Machine Learning and so on
https://github.com/Hardy-Uint/awesome-3D-vision
Last synced: 4 days ago
JSON representation
-
相机技术&参数
-
资源
-
优秀开源项目汇总
-
Multi-view Stereo
-
Courses
- Digital & Computational Photography - Fredo Durand (MIT)
- Computational Photography - Alexei A. Efros (CMU)
- Courses in Graphics - Stanford University
- Introduction to Visual Computing - Kyros Kutulakos (University of Toronto)
- Computational Photography - Kyros Kutulakos (University of Toronto)
- Computational Photography - Derek Hoiem (UIUC)
- Image Manipulation and Computational Photography - Alexei A. Efros (UC Berkeley)
- Computational Photography - James Hays (Brown University)
-
Project&code
- GPUIma + fusibile - contamination |
- 多视角立体视觉MVS简介
-
paper
- Learning Inverse Depth Regression for Multi-View Stereo with Correlation Cost Volume
- Cascade Cost Volume for High-Resolution Multi-View Stereo and Stereo Matching
- Point-Based Multi-View Stereo Network
- Recurrent MVSNet for High-resolution Multi-view Stereo Depth Inference
- NRMVS: Non-Rigid Multi-View Stereo
- Multi-View Stereo 3D Edge Reconstruction
- Recurrent MVSNet for High-resolution Multi-view Stereo Depth Inference
- Multi-view stereo: A tutorial
- State of the Art 3D Reconstruction Techniques - [Large scale MVS](http://www.cse.wustl.edu/~furukawa/papers/cvpr2014_tutorial_large_scale_mvs.pdf)
- Accurate, Dense, and Robust Multiview Stereopsis
- State of the art in high density image matching
- Pixelwise View Selection for Unstructured Multi-View Stereo - M. Frahm. ECCV 2016.
- TAPA-MVS: Textureless-Aware PAtchMatch Multi-View Stereo
- Multi-View Stereo via Graph Cuts on the Dual of an Adaptive Tetrahedral Mesh
- Towards high-resolution large-scale multi-view stereo - H. Vu, P. Labatut, J.-P. Pons, R. Keriven. CVPR 2009.
- Refinement of Surface Mesh for Accurate Multi-View Reconstruction
- Exploiting Visibility Information in Surface Reconstruction to Preserve Weakly Supported Surfaces
- A New Variational Framework for Multiview Surface Reconstruction
- Global, Dense Multiscale Reconstruction for a Billion Points
- Efficient Multi-view Surface Refinement with Adaptive Resolution Control
- Multi-View Inverse Rendering under Arbitrary Illumination and Albedo
- Shading-aware Multi-view Stereo
- Scalable Surface Reconstruction from Point Clouds with Extreme Scale and Density Diversity
- Matchnet: Unifying feature and metric learning for patch-based matching
- Efficient deep learning for stereo matching
- Learning a multi-view stereo machine
- Learned multi-patch similarity
- MVSNet: Depth Inference for Unstructured Multi-view Stereo
- DPSNET: END-TO-END DEEP PLANE SWEEP STEREO - Gon Jeon, Stephen Lin, In So Kweon. 2019.
- Point-based Multi-view Stereo Network
- Seamless image-based texture atlases using multi-band blending - P. Pons and R. Keriven. ICPR 2008.
- 3D Textured Model Encryption via 3D Lu Chaotic Mapping
-
Software
- Peter Kovesi's Matlab Functions for Computer Vision and Image Analysis
- MinimalSolvers - Minimal problems solver
- Multi-View Environment
- Visual SFM
- Bundler SFM
- openMVG: open Multiple View Geometry - Multiple View Geometry; Structure from Motion library & softwares
- Floating Scale Surface Reconstruction
- Large-Scale Texturing of 3D Reconstructions
-
-
Courses
-
Code
- Computer Vision - Derek Hoiem (UIUC)
- EENG 512 / CSCI 512 - Computer Vision - William Hoff (Colorado School of Mines)
- 3D Computer Vision: Past, Present, and Future
- Visual Object and Activity Recognition - Alexei A. Efros and Trevor Darrell (UC Berkeley)
- Language and Vision - Tamara Berg (UNC Chapel Hill)
- Convolutional Neural Networks for Visual Recognition - Fei-Fei Li and Andrej Karpathy (Stanford University)
- Computer Vision: Foundations and Applications - Kalanit Grill-Spector and Fei-Fei Li (Stanford University)
- High-Level Vision: Behaviors, Neurons and Computational Models - Fei-Fei Li (Stanford University)
- Advances in Computer Vision - Antonio Torralba and Bill Freeman (MIT)
- Computer Vision - Bastian Leibe (RWTH Aachen University)
- Computer Vision 2 - Bastian Leibe (RWTH Aachen University)
- Computer Vision
- Computer Vision 1
- Computer Vision 2
- Multiple View Geometry
-
-
视觉SLAM
-
Books
-
Courses&&Lectures
- Geometry and Beyond - Representations, Physics, and Scene Understanding for Robotics
- Robotics - UPenn
- Robot Mapping - UniFreiburg - 2016)
- Robot Mapping - UniBonn
- Introduction to Mobile Robotics - UniFreiburg - 2016)
- Mapping, Localization, and Self-Driving Vehicles
- Robotics - UPenn
- Robust and Efficient Real-time Mapping for Autonomous Robots
- KinectFusion - Real-time 3D Reconstruction and Interaction Using a Moving Depth Camera
-
Code
-
-
Books
-
Code
- Numerical Algorithms: Methods for Computer Vision, Machine Learning, and Graphics - Justin Solomon 2015
- Computer Vision: Models, Learning, and Inference - Simon J. D. Prince 2012
- Computer Vision: Theory and Application - Rick Szeliski 2010
- Visual Object Recognition synthesis lecture - Kristen Grauman and Bastian Leibe 2011
-
-
Github link
-
点云去噪&滤波
-
点云识别&分类
-
点云匹配&配准&对齐&注册
-
商用
- An ICP variant using a point-to-line metric
- Generalized-ICP
- Linear Least-Squares Optimization for Point-to-Plane ICP Surface Registration
- Metric-Based Iterative Closest Point Scan Matching for Sensor Displacement Estimation
- [IROS2018
- [CVPR2019
- [CVPR2019 - Based Randomized Approach for Robust Point Cloud Registration without Correspondences.
- [ICRA2019 - MatchNet: Learning to Match Keypoints across 2D Image and 3D Point Cloud.
- An ICP variant using a point-to-line metric
- An ICP variant using a point-to-line metric
- An ICP variant using a point-to-line metric
- An ICP variant using a point-to-line metric
- [IROS2018
- An ICP variant using a point-to-line metric
- [IROS2018
- An ICP variant using a point-to-line metric
- [IROS2018
- An ICP variant using a point-to-line metric
- [IROS2018
- An ICP variant using a point-to-line metric
- An ICP variant using a point-to-line metric
- [IROS2018
- An ICP variant using a point-to-line metric
- An ICP variant using a point-to-line metric
- An ICP variant using a point-to-line metric
- An ICP variant using a point-to-line metric
- An ICP variant using a point-to-line metric
- An ICP variant using a point-to-line metric
- An ICP variant using a point-to-line metric
- An ICP variant using a point-to-line metric
- [CVPR - Set Registration using Gaussian Filter and Twist Parameterization.
- [ICCV2019 - to-End Deep Neural Network for 3D Point Cloud Registration.
- [CVPR2019
- An ICP variant using a point-to-line metric
- An ICP variant using a point-to-line metric
- An ICP variant using a point-to-line metric
- NICP: Dense Normal Based Point Cloud Registration
- [ICRA2019 - overlap 3-D point cloud registration for outlier rejection.
- An ICP variant using a point-to-line metric
- An ICP variant using a point-to-line metric
- An ICP variant using a point-to-line metric
- An ICP variant using a point-to-line metric
-
-
点云数据集
-
商用
- [IQmulus & TerraMobilita Contest
- [ShapeNet
- [PartNet
- [S3DIS - Scale 3D Indoor Spaces Dataset.
- [ScanNet - annotated 3D Reconstructions of Indoor Scenes.
- [Stanford 3D
- [UWA Dataset
- [Princeton Shape Benchmark
- [ASL Datasets Repository(ETH)
- [Ford Campus Vision and Lidar Data Set - 250 pickup truck.
- [The Stanford Track Collection - 64E S2 LIDAR.
- [WAD
- [nuScenes - scale autonomous driving dataset.
- [SynthCity
- [Oxford Robotcar
- [WAD
- [WAD
- [WAD
- [WAD
- [WAD
- [WAD
- [WAD
- [PartNet
- [WAD
- [WAD
- [WAD
- [WAD
- [WAD
- [WAD
- [WAD
- [WAD
- [WAD
- [Large-Scale Point Cloud Classification Benchmark(ETH)
- [Robotic 3D Scan Repository - dimensional laser scans gathered at two unique planetary analogue rover test facilities in Canada.
- [Ford Campus Vision and Lidar Data Set - 250 pickup truck.
- [WAD
- [WAD
- [WAD
- [Oakland 3-D Point Cloud Dataset - D point cloud laser data collected from a moving platform in a urban environment.
- [Robotic 3D Scan Repository
- [WAD
- [PreSIL - wise segmentation (point clouds), ground point labels (point clouds), and detailed annotations for all vehicles and people. [[paper](https://arxiv.org/abs/1905.00160)]
- [PedX - resolution (12MP) stereo images and LiDAR data along with providing 2D and 3D labels of pedestrians. [[ICRA 2019 paper](https://arxiv.org/abs/1809.03605)]
- [Lyft Level 5 - labelled 3D bounding boxes of traffic agents, an underlying HD spatial semantic map.
- [SemanticKITTI
- [WAD
- [WAD
- [WAD
-
-
点云匹配质量评估
-
商用
-
-
点云分割
-
商用
- [CVPR2019 - Instance Segmentation of 3D Point Clouds with Multi-Task Pointwise Networks and Multi-Value Conditional Random Fields.
- From Planes to Corners: Multi-Purpose Primitive Detection in Unorganized 3D Point Clouds
- Learning and Memorizing Representative Prototypes for 3D Point Cloud Semantic and Instance Segmentation
- JSNet: Joint Instance and Semantic Segmentation of 3D Point Clouds
- PointNet: Deep Learning on Point Sets for 3D Classification and Segmentation
- PointNet++: Deep Hierarchical Feature Learning on Point Sets in a Metric Space
- [CVPR2019 - grained and Hierarchical Shape Segmentation.
- [IROS2019
- 基于局部表面凸性的散乱点云分割算法研究
- 三维散乱点云分割技术综述
- 基于聚类方法的点云分割技术的研究
- SceneEncoder: Scene-Aware Semantic Segmentation of Point Clouds with A Learnable Scene Descriptor
- [3DV2017
- [ICRA2017
-
-
点云三维重建
-
商用
- [AAAI2018
- [CVPR2019 - Scale Outdoor Scenes.
- [AAAI2019
- 改进的点云数据三维重建算法
-
-
点云其它
-
单目图像
-
结构光
-
综述
-
Lectures&Video
-
标定
-
Other Papers
- Structured light stereoscopic imaging with dynamic pseudo-random patterns
- Absolute phase mapping for one-shot dense pattern projection
- Absolute phase mapping for one-shot dense pattern projection
- Rapid shape acquisition using color structured light and multi-pass dynamic programming
- Enhanced phase measurement profilometry for industrial 3D inspection automation
- Profilometry of three-dimensional discontinuous solids by combining two-steps temporal phase unwrapping, co-phased profilometry and phase-shifting interferometry
- High-speed 3D image acquisition using coded structured light projection
- Accurate 3D measurement using a Structured Light System
- Robust one-shot 3D scanning using loopy belief propagation
- Robust Segmentation and Decoding of a Grid Pattern for Structured Light
-
Project with code
-
-
立体视觉3D成像
-
双目视觉
- 双目立体视觉匹配技术综述
- DeepPruner: Learning Efficient Stereo Matching via Differentiable PatchMatch
- Improved Stereo Matching with Constant Highway Networks and Reflective Confidence Learning
- Exact Bias Correction and Covariance Estimation for Stereo Vision
- Event-Driven Stereo Matching for Real-Time 3D Panoramic Vision
- Graph Cut based Continuous Stereo Matching using Locally Shared Labels
- Constant Time Weighted Median Filtering for Stereo Matching and Beyond
- A non-local cost aggregation method for stereo matching
- On building an accurate stereo matching system on graphics hardware
- Efficient large-scale stereo matching
- Accurate, dense, and robust multiview stereopsis
- A region based stereo matching algorithm using cooperative optimization
- DeepPruner: Learning Efficient Stereo Matching via Differentiable PatchMatch
- Improved Stereo Matching with Constant Highway Networks and Reflective Confidence Learning
- On building an accurate stereo matching system on graphics hardware
- A constant-space belief propagation algorithm for stereo matching
- Cost aggregation and occlusion handling with WLS in stereo matching
- Efficient minimal-surface regularization of perspective depth maps in variational stereo
- Leveraging Stereo Matching with Learning-based Confidence Measures
- PMSC: PatchMatch-Based Superpixel Cut for Accurate Stereo Matching
- Cross-Scale Cost Aggregation for Stereo Matching
- Fast Cost-Volume Filtering for Visual Correspondence and Beyond
- Stereo matching with color-weighted correlation, hierarchical belief propagation, and occlusion handling
- Stereo matching: An outlier confidence approach
- Multi-view stereo for community photo collections
- A performance study on different cost aggregation approaches used in real-time stereo matching
-
教程
-
综述
-
-
SFM
-
参考
- 基于单目视觉的三维重建算法综述
- Photo Tourism: Exploring Photo Collections in 3D
- Towards linear-time incremental structure from motion
- Structure-from-Motion Revisited
- Global motion estimation from point matches - Nachimson, S. Z. Kovalsky, I. KemelmacherShlizerman, A. Singer, and R. Basri. 3DIMPVT 2012.
- A Global Linear Method for Camera Pose Registration
- Global Structure-from-Motion by Similarity Averaging
- Linear Global Translation Estimation from Feature Tracks
- Structure-and-Motion Pipeline on a Hierarchical Cluster Tree - D Digital Imaging and Modeling, 2009.
- Randomized Structure from Motion Based on Atomic 3D Models from Camera Triplets
- Hierarchical structure-and-motion recovery from uncalibrated images
- Parallel Structure from Motion from Local Increment to Global Averaging
- Robust Structure from Motion in the Presence of Outliers and Missing Data
- Multistage SFM : Revisiting Incremental Structure from Motion - > [Multistage SFM: A Coarse-to-Fine Approach for 3D Reconstruction](http://arxiv.org/abs/1512.06235), arXiv 2016.
- Combining two-view constraints for motion estimation
- Lie-algebraic averaging for globally consistent motion estimation
- Robust rotation and translation estimation in multiview reconstruction
-
Project&code
- MicMac - B |
-
-
TOF
-
Project&code
-
-
Planar Reconstruction
-
3D人脸重建
-
Datasets
- Nonlinear 3D Face Morphable Model
- On Learning 3D Face Morphable Model from In-the-wild Images
- Cascaded Regressor based 3D Face Reconstruction from a Single Arbitrary View Image
- JointFace Alignment and 3D Face Reconstruction
- Photo-Realistic Facial Details Synthesis From Single Image
- FML: Face Model Learning from Videos
- Large Pose 3D Face Reconstruction from a Single Image via Direct Volumetric
- Joint 3D Face Reconstruction and Dense Alignment with Position Map Regression Network
- Joint 3D Face Reconstruction and Dense Face Alignment from A Single Image with 2D-Assisted Self-Supervised Learning
- Photo-Realistic Facial Details Synthesis From Single Image
-
-
纹理/材料分析与合成
-
**场景合成/重建**
-
Datasets
-
-
数据格式不同
-
综述
-
基于图像(2D)
-
基于位置(3D)
-
基于图像和位置(2.5D)
-
深度图补全
- HMS-Net: Hierarchical Multi-scale Sparsity-invariant Network for Sparse Depth Completion
- Sparse and noisy LiDAR completion with RGB guidance and uncertainty
- 3D LiDAR and Stereo Fusion using Stereo Matching Network with Conditional Cost Volume Normalization
- Deep RGB-D Canonical Correlation Analysis For Sparse Depth Completion
- Confidence Propagation through CNNs for Guided Sparse Depth Regression
- Learning Guided Convolutional Network for Depth Completion
- DFineNet: Ego-Motion Estimation and Depth Refinement from Sparse, Noisy Depth Input with RGB Guidance
- PLIN: A Network for Pseudo-LiDAR Point Cloud Interpolation
- Depth Completion from Sparse LiDAR Data with Depth-Normal Constraints
- Deep RGB-D Canonical Correlation Analysis For Sparse Depth Completion
- Depth Completion from Sparse LiDAR Data with Depth-Normal Constraints
- 3D LiDAR and Stereo Fusion using Stereo Matching Network with Conditional Cost Volume Normalization
-
-
相机生产厂家汇总
-
综述
-
单相机标定
- 相机标定误差因素分析
- Fully automatic camera calibration method based on circular markers基于圆形标志点的全自动相机标定方法
- Accurate Feature Extraction and Control Point Correction for Camera Calibration with a Mono-Plane Target
- 基于主动红外辐射标定板的超广角红外相机标定
- 基于相位标靶的相机标定
- 基于广义成像模型的Scheimpflug相机标定方法
- 多几何约束下的鱼眼相机单像高精度标定
- Accurate camera calibration using iterative refinement of control points
-
手眼标定
-
其它
-
-
点云目标检索
-
商用
-
-
点云线、面拟合
Programming Languages
Categories
Multi-view Stereo
50
点云数据集
48
点云匹配&配准&对齐&注册
42
立体视觉3D成像
34
结构光
29
**场景合成/重建**
25
SFM
18
数据格式不同
17
Courses
15
纹理/材料分析与合成
14
点云分割
14
视觉SLAM
13
相机生产厂家汇总
11
3D人脸重建
10
Planar Reconstruction
7
单目图像
6
优秀开源项目汇总
6
点云其它
6
Books
4
点云三维重建
4
点云去噪&滤波
3
点云识别&分类
3
TOF
2
Github link
2
点云目标检索
1
点云匹配质量评估
1
相机技术&参数
1
点云线、面拟合
1
资源
1
Sub Categories
Keywords
slam
3
machine-learning
2
reconstruction
2
point-cloud
2
awesome-list
2
lidar-slam
1
lidar-odometry
1
fusion
1
ros
1
learning
1
computervision
1
books
1
voxel
1
primitives
1
papers
1
neural-networks
1
mesh
1
constructive-solid-geometries
1
3d-reconstruction
1
3d
1
recurrent-networks
1
neural-network
1
face-images
1
deep-networks
1
deep-learning-tutorial
1
deep-learning
1
awesome
1
visual-odometry
1
visual-inertial
1
sfm
1
augmented-reality
1
vslam
1
vins
1
state-estimation
1
semantic
1
research-paper
1
open-source
1
multiple-sensors
1
mobile-robots
1